    1. Speak to one person, not to the group. Its all sub conscious. Hello is good
    2. Dont hide behind the black box, are you out of the box? Go beyond that black box
    3. Deliver from your power spot. Centre of the audience
    4. Pass, present, future. Negative to postive
    5. Speak from your diaphragm 19:40 see the difference
    Drink water 2hours before. You will manage your tone
    6. Entertain first, educators second. Empower third.

    Left is past/ bad, Middle present /( Power position), Right Future/ positive . Imagine a black box about your arms width hunting you and move around. NEVER MAKE YOUR PRESENTATION GLOBAL. Instead make it about one person, use Hi, instead of Hello everybody
